Loved the video!!
That is what freeride is all about - flowy, smooth lines through beautiful wilderness. Definitely a fresh look at the true spirit of the sport. I'm really tired of seeing films where they just set up a camera at the base of a pile of dirt and film guys throwing trick variations off it. Sure it's impressive, but it completely misses the whole point of free riding and mountain biking in general. And watching SS/DJ is just absolutely boring once you get over the shock factor. Smooth, fast riding on natural terrain is the soul of freeriding, and this video captures it very well. I find in all the recent movies, the best segments are still of Simmons, Shandro, Schley, etc - that's the riding that makes me want to get up and go rip. The dj sequences on the other hand I just feel like fast forwarding through. Riding is about trails, not the 0.2 seconds of 'trick' off a stunt. |
